Games At Dawn
The dawn is there; I can see it
A thin sliver of light
Resplendent, yet far
In its entire splendor
Playing hide-and seek
Tempting me, daring me to chase after it
And fantasize about it
Titillating me with its unpredictability, tantalising in its loveliness
Now I see it, now I don't
Then, just as my aching fingers
Seem to touch its fast -fading loveliness
The light vanishes and I am left groveling
It is a cruel game, but one I wish to play
For a momentary hope of dawn is better than a lifetime in the dark
